New folks: the Fareline experiment tests dynamic ticket prices for the Oakhollow Transit pilot. Riders are bucketed into control and variant groups at purchase time, and every quote, purchase, and refund is logged so analysts can compare revenue and rider satisfaction. Please read the experiment charter before touching bucketing logic—misassigned riders invalidate weeks of data. Assignments and outcomes live in the `fareline_exp` schema on our dedicated experiments database. Connect to it with the connection string that follows.

database URL for bahop-yagep: mssql://sildor_svc:35ha7jz@db-fb6d.nelvrodyn.example:5432/casath

Handover: Brindlewave partner SFTP drop. Files land nightly around 02:10 in /incoming/brindlewave; the sweeper job moves them within ten minutes. If the sweeper stalls, restart it before 04:00 or the partner retries and duplicates appear. Host keys are rotated quarterly by their side — verify the fingerprint against the shared runbook. To unlock the archived credential bundle, use the recovery passphrase below:

vault phrase of kagep-bagep = sorion-pelix-sorax-norok-gileth-eliix-lamvan

## Tuning

Welcome aboard. The `shrinkly` CLI processes image batches with a worker pool, and most performance issues come down to three knobs: worker count, per-image memory ceiling, and output queue depth. Defaults are conservative so the tool behaves on shared build agents; on a dedicated box you can raise them considerably. Before changing anything, run a sample batch with `--stats` and compare throughput. Avoid oversubscribing CPUs — decode is the bottleneck, not resize. The shipped defaults are as follows.

tuning table, kawep-tawif:
CAPS = {
    "olidor": 80,
    "belion": 7,
    "quenys": 225,
    "druox": 839,
    "fraath": 482,
}

Support team, please note: the Pointsmith ledger now posts loyalty accruals asynchronously, so balances may lag a purchase by a short window. That's expected, not a lost-points bug. If a customer reports a delay longer than the configured cutoff, escalate to the ledger queue owners instead of issuing manual credits. The relevant timing constants are shown below:

constants for yaduf-fahag:
BUDGETS = {
    "kelix": 528,
    "briwyn": 734,
}